Clinical characteristics, surgical and neuropsychological outcomes in drug resistant tumoral temporal lobe epilepsy

Abstract: Surgery for temporal lobe tumors and refractory epilepsy offers complete seizure freedom in majority. Complete surgical excision of the epileptogenic zone is of paramount importance in achieving seizure freedom. Intraoperative electrocorticography (EcoG) is a useful adjunct to ensure complete removal of epileptogenic zone, thus achieving optimal seizure freedom. “…Table 4 shows neurostimulative techniques like VNS [57,86,120,138,151,157,173] and deep brain stimulation [73], which reflected that the majority of subjects had more than 50% seizure reduction with follow-ups ranging between one to four years. Table 5 showed that the indicators of QOL improved after surgery [37,47,50,59,93,98,101,122,126,134,159,160,165,175,177], except in one study [62]. Table 6 reports on the cost of epilepsy surgery [66,70,71,114,117,144,147,164,168,171,172] and VNS [138], the cost of epilepsy surgery as at 2014 ranges between US$500 in Iran to approximately US$8,000 in China.…”
